The GIST market is distinct from other gastrointestinal cancers (e.g., colorectal, gastric) due to its unique molecular pathology and targeted treatment landscape. Key differentiators include:
Unique Molecular Targets: KIT and PDGFRA mutations specific to GIST, guiding targeted therapy development.
Precision Medicine Focus: Emphasis on molecular diagnostics and mutation profiling, unlike broader GI oncology markets.
Industry Taxonomy: Positioned within the oncology therapeutics and diagnostics sectors, with overlaps in soft tissue sarcoma management but clear segmentation based on tumor biology.

Rising Incidence and Improved Diagnostics: Enhanced awareness and advanced molecular testing have increased GIST detection rates, especially in Asia-Pacific, which accounts for a significant share of new cases.
Technological Advancements in Targeted Therapies: Development of next-generation TKIs (ripretinib, avapritinib) offers improved efficacy and safety profiles, expanding treatment options.
Regulatory Support and Reimbursement Policies: Favorable policies in developed markets facilitate faster approval and reimbursement, accelerating market growth.
Growing Adoption of Precision Oncology: Increasing utilization of molecular profiling to tailor treatments enhances therapeutic outcomes and market penetration.
Cross-Industry Convergence: Integration of AI-driven diagnostics and real-world evidence (RWE) analytics optimizes patient stratification and treatment monitoring.
Expanding Clinical Trial Ecosystem: Robust pipeline of novel agents and combination regimens fuels future growth prospects.
Emerging Markets Penetration: Growing healthcare infrastructure and awareness in Latin America, Middle East, and Africa open new revenue streams.
High Cost of Targeted Therapies: Expensive drugs and diagnostics limit access in low- and middle-income countries, constraining market expansion.
Limited Awareness and Diagnostic Infrastructure: Inadequate molecular testing facilities in emerging markets hinder early detection and personalized treatment.
Regulatory and Reimbursement Barriers: Stringent approval processes and reimbursement delays slow market entry for new therapies.
Therapeutic Resistance and Disease Heterogeneity: Mutation-driven resistance reduces long-term efficacy, necessitating ongoing R&D investment.
Market Fragmentation: Diverse healthcare systems and treatment protocols across geographies create segmentation challenges.
Supply Chain Disruptions: Raw material shortages and logistical issues impact manufacturing continuity, especially during global crises.
Limited Patient Awareness: Low disease awareness hampers early diagnosis and treatment adherence, affecting market growth.
Emerging use cases and technological convergence reveal significant latent demand within the GIST market:
Liquid Biopsies and Non-Invasive Diagnostics: Development of circulating tumor DNA (ctDNA) assays enables real-time monitoring and early detection, appealing to both clinicians and patients.
Artificial Intelligence in Diagnostics and Treatment Planning: AI algorithms improve mutation profiling accuracy, optimize therapy selection, and predict resistance patterns.
Combination Regimens with Immunotherapy: Cross-industry research explores integrating immune checkpoint inhibitors with TKIs, promising enhanced response rates.
Patient-Centric Care Models: Digital health platforms and remote monitoring foster adherence, especially in remote or underserved regions.
Biomarker-Driven Clinical Trials: Adaptive trial designs utilizing molecular stratification accelerate drug development and market access.
Expansion into Rare and Pediatric GIST Subtypes: Niche segments with unmet needs present white-space opportunities for specialized therapies and diagnostics.

A Gastrointestinal Stromal Tumor (GIST) is a type of tumor that occurs in the gastrointestinal tract, most commonly in the stomach or small intestine.
The global Gastrointestinal Stromal Tumor market size was estimated to be around $1.2 billion in 2020 and is expected to grow at a CAGR of 8% from 2021 to 2028.
The increasing prevalence of GIST, advancements in diagnosis and treatment options, and growing investment in research and development are the key factors driving the growth of the Gastrointestinal Stromal Tumor market.
The treatment options for Gastrointestinal Stromal Tumor include surgery, targeted therapy, chemotherapy, and radiation therapy.
